Understanding Industrial Sludge Challenges

Industrial sludge is a byproduct of various industrial processes, including wastewater treatment, oil refining, and chemical manufacturing. Its composition varies widely, making it difficult to manage without specialized systems. The key challenges include volume reduction, safe disposal, and potential environmental hazards. Efficient sludge removal systems are critical to mitigating these issues.

Composition of Industrial Sludge

Industrial sludge typically contains solids, liquids, and organic or inorganic compounds. The exact composition depends on the industry, but common elements include heavy metals, oils, and suspended particles. roper sludge handling systems must address these diverse components to ensure effective treatment.

Innovative Sludge Handling Solutions

Modern sludge handling systems leverage advanced technologies to streamline the disposal and recycling of industrial sludge. These systems are designed to maximize efficiency while minimizing environmental impact.

Automated Sludge Collection

Automated collection systems use sensors and robotic arms to gather sludge from various sources within an industrial facility. This reduces human exposure to hazardous materials and ensures consistent processing. Sludge removal systems with automated features significantly improve workplace safety.

Thermal Treatment Technologies

Thermal treatment, including incineration and drying, is an effective method for reducing sludge volume. These processes transform sludge into ash or reusable energy, aligning with sustainability goals. Advanced thermal systems are now capable of achieving high recovery rates while minimizing emissions.

Biological Treatment Methods

Biological treatment involves using microorganisms to break down organic components in sludge. This method is ecofriendly and produces fewer byproducts compared to thermal methods. Integrating biological processes into sludge handling systems offers a balanced approach to waste management.

Regulatory Compliance

Stricter environmental regulations require industries to adopt effective sludge management practices. Advanced sludge handling systems help companies meet these standards while avoiding costly penalties. Compliance is not just a legal obligation but also a competitive advantage.

Resource Recovery

Modern sludge removal systems often incorporate resource recovery processes. For example, sludge can be processed into biofuels or construction materials. This approach turns waste into value, reducing both disposal costs and raw material consumption.

Reduced Environmental Impact

roper management of industrial sludge minimizes soil and water contamination. By using sludge handling systems that prioritize recycling and safe disposal, industries can significantly lower their ecological footprint. This commitment to sustainability enhances brand reputation and customer trust.

Future Trends in Sludge Handling

The field of sludge handling systems is continuously evolving, with new technologies emerging to address emerging challenges. Staying ahead of these trends ensures longterm operational efficiency and environmental responsibility.

AIDriven Optimization

Artificial intelligence is increasingly being used to optimize sludge handling systems. AI algorithms analyze sludge composition in realtime, adjusting treatment processes for maximum efficiency. This technology is set to revolutionize how industries manage waste.

Green Energy Integration

Integrating sludge treatment with renewable energy sources is a growing trend. For instance, biogas produced from sludge can power industrial facilities, creating a closedloop system. Such innovations align with global efforts to reduce carbon emissions.
